Output 7076376bbc3b3b3758196cb0a8dacb0d317291fefc2870727839c969e794379e:0

value
1965218
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c73e264f8b84ed1fb335143c424d9a7593dfb33 OP_EQUAL
address
3D34Y7iym5nsKiYVRstGS3VsvTL2xr7gy5
transaction
7076376bbc3b3b3758196cb0a8dacb0d317291fefc2870727839c969e794379e
spent
true